Sports Authority

>
>
>
El Paso

Sports Authority stores & openning hours in El Paso

Sports Authority - El Paso

801 Sunland Park Dr Unit 346, El Paso, TX 79912

Sports Authority locations & hours near El Paso

Sports Authority - Texas

Number of stores: 34
State: Texas change state



Sports Authority jobs in Texas